Regulatory Development

2012 Revisions to Safe Drinking Water Program Policy DW-003 Determination of Groundwater Under the Direct Influence (GWUDI) of Surface Water

Comment Schedule

The current comment period has ended.  Thank you for your comments.  A summary of the comments and responses will be posted soon.

Background

The purpose of the revised policy is to describe the methodology used by the Department to classify drinking water supply sources as either groundwater or groundwater under the direct influence of surface water. The correct classification (or reclassification) of water sources as GWUDI has significant public health protection benefits but also potentially large financial, operational, and compliance implications for public water systems.
